Discover top Darjeeling attractions with your pet

Darjeeling, nestled in the lap of the Himalayas, offers a plethora of pet-friendly activities that both you and your furry companion will adore. Begin your adventure with a stroll along the iconic Mall Road, where your pet can enjoy the fresh mountain air while you indulge in local delicacies from charming cafés. The vibrant landscape of the lush tea gardens is another perfect spot; take a leisurely hike with your pet through the emerald rows of tea bushes, soaking in panoramic views of the Kanchenjunga peak. For a more immersive experience, visit the Himalayan Mountaineering Institute, where leashed pets are welcome to accompany you as you learn about the region's rich climbing history. The serene atmosphere of the Peace Pagoda in the Japanese Temple offers a tranquil retreat; here, you can enjoy a moment of reflection while your pet explores the surrounding gardens. Lastly, don't miss a ride on the Darjeeling Himalayan Railway, a UNESCO World Heritage site, where certain carriages allow pets, letting you both experience the stunning scenery together. For accommodation, consider the charming neighbourhood of Chowrasta, which features several pet-friendly hotels that offer breathtaking views of the mountains, ensuring that you and your pet can rest comfortably after a day of exploration.

What's the best time of year to travel to Darjeeling with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ually June and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 11°C. The rainiest months in Darjeeling are July, June, August and May, with each month seeing an average of 950 mm of rainfall.
